We’re looking for a Data Scientist with strong expertise in predictive modeling, time-series forecasting, and scenario analysis to power data-driven decisions in the media and finance domains . The ideal candidate will combine advanced technical proficiency with the ability to translate analytical insights into strategic business outcomes.

Work location: Any where in India ( Hyderabad, Bengaluru, Chennai, Mumbai, NCR

Experience : 5-8 years . Education : BE -computers /Master’s or higher degree in Data Science, Statistics, Applied Mathematics, Computer Science, or related field.

Key Responsibilities

IMMEDIATE/ CANDIDATES SERVING NOTICE PERIOD HIGHLY PREFERRED

  • Design and implement forecasting and predictive models using statistical and machine learning techniques (ARIMA, Prophet, XGBoost, LSTM).
  • Build and validate scenario and “what-if” simulation models, applying explainable AI methods (e.g., SHAP, feature importance).
  • Develop end-to-end ML pipelines in Python/R/SQL, ensuring scalability and reproducibility through cloud ML platforms (AWS SageMaker, Azure ML, Databricks, or GCP Vertex AI).
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to integrate forecasts into finance, content, and release planning workflows.
  • Communicate insights effectively to business stakeholders, influencing strategic and operational decisions.

Must-Have Skills

  • Proven experience in time-series forecasting and predictive analytics.
  • Hands-on proficiency in Python/R/SQL and major ML frameworks (Scikit-learn, TensorFlow, PyTorch).
  • Familiarity with cloud-based ML environments and MLOps practices.
  • Strong business acumen, ideally within media, finance, or entertainment analytics.
